History:
Valencia CF will travel to Seville to take on Sevilla FC for their first outing of 23-24 in their season opener at the Estadio Ramón Sánchez-Pizjuán at 10 pm kick-off time (CET) on Matchday 1 of LaLiga EA Sports.
Valencia CF are coming into the game after a fine preseason with all wins but the Trofeu Taronja which saw a 2-1 loss to Aston Villa FC in Valencia CF’s curtain-raiser at Mestalla on the 5th of August.
Meanwhile, Sevilla FC's preseason has seen wins, draws and losses throughout the summer. Albeit, they are coming into their season opener after having drawn Atletico Madrid by a 1-1 scoreline in LaLiga summer series.
Last season, Valencia CF were held to a 1-1 draw in an eventful game at the Estadio Ramón Sánchez-Pizjuán in Seville.
